Javascript 如何使用jQuery读取数组中的每个项

Javascript 如何使用jQuery读取数组中的每个项,javascript,jquery,Javascript,Jquery,您好,我想知道如何使用jQuery读取每个数组项。 我得到一些li值,将它们放入数组中,然后使用冒泡排序函数对它们进行排序 function sortSizes(sizesArr) { for (var i = 0; i < sizesArr.length; i ++) { for (var j = i + 1; j < sizesArr.length; j ++) { .... ... } }

您好,我想知道如何使用
jQuery
读取每个数组项。 我得到一些
li
值,将它们放入数组中,然后使用冒泡排序函数对它们进行排序

function sortSizes(sizesArr) {
    for (var i = 0; i < sizesArr.length; i ++) {
        for (var j = i + 1; j < sizesArr.length; j ++) {
          ....
          ...
        }
    }
}
sortSizes(myArray)
函数排序(sizesArr){
对于(变量i=0;i
然后,我所需要的就是获取数组中的每个项,并将其添加到
href
属性中

您可以使用
$。每个
(只是一个示例)

var-arr=[
"一",,
“两个”,
"三",,
"四",,
“五”
];
$。每个(arr,函数(索引,值){
$('#mydiv')。追加(value+“
”); });


似乎您应该只使用
$。每个
$。每个
都是您的朋友您可以使用
forEach
array.forEach(函数(值、索引、arr){})但排序时有一件事需要交换值,我的建议是坚持使用
for
!另外,内部循环不是通过整个数组的事件循环!可能重复的